Handing off the Torvane fd-leak hunt to Priya's team. Confirmed the leak is in the archive fetcher: sockets aren't closed on timeout. A patched build is staged but not promoted. Until it ships, we've raised the descriptor ceiling and shortened idle timeouts to keep Torvane stable. For the release notes, the interim settings currently running in production are these.

deployment values, yagef-yawip:
ELIOX_PIN=5303
ELIOX_METRICS_HOST=metrics.eliox.paliqworks.corp
ELIOX_LOG_LEVEL=error
ELIOX_TENANT=praiel

Subject: Friday DR drill — sidecar note

Hi Len, for Friday's disaster-recovery drill, remember the Murmet metrics-aggregation sidecar won't auto-restart in the failover region — kick it manually after the apps come up, or dashboards will look dead. To unlock the sidecar's sealed config on the standby host, use the recovery passphrase below.

vault phrase of kaduf-baweg = norael-julox-raleth-wenok-eliir-ulamir-ulair-norwyn-rusion

## Break-Glass Access — SDK Parity Gate

Reviewers: the parity gate blocks merges when the Kestrel and Marlin client SDKs drift in public API surface. If the gate itself malfunctions and blocks a critical hotfix, break-glass override is permitted with a second reviewer's approval. The override console requires the standing recovery passphrase, which is recorded immediately below for authorized reviewers.

unlock words, baguf-badug: aldath-ralwyn-gilath-oliys-sorius-raleth-pelmir-praeth-lamix-druvan-siliel-fraax-queniel

## Deployment

GateCount runs as a single container behind the Fieldhouse ingress. The release manager should tag the build, push to the internal registry, and roll the stadium nodes one gate bank at a time to avoid losing turnstile events. Before rollout, verify the deployment manifest matches the values shown here.

deployment values, hadup-yajog:
[holion]
team = silwyn
access_code = ac_eb6e99
host = holion.novacio.internal
port = 5672
owner = kasok.sorion
peer = sorvan.kelvinet.local